Fresno Pacific University is seeking a full-time appointment in Media Studies and Communication. The role includes focus on or possible combinations of media literacy, mass media & journalism, critical approaches to technology & culture, visual culture and rhetoric, and student journalism.

The Communication Program at Fresno Pacific University offers a bachelor’s degree with emphasis in Communication Studies, Integrated Media, or Media and Film Studies. The program is housed in the Humanities Division and collaborates with other programs in the Humanities and Social Sciences. Dialogue, storytelling, and critical perspective are central elements of the major. The Communication Program includes students from diverse populations and prepares them for participation and service in multiple settings and roles.

University description 

Fresno Pacific University offers undergraduate and graduate programs that stress solid academic preparation and a strong ethical foundation. Some 4,000 traditional and adult students attend classes on the main campus in southeast Fresno or centers in North Fresno, Visalia, Bakersfield and Merced as well as online. The university also reaches about 10,000 students through professional development studies. FPU has the highest four-year graduation rate of any Central Valley college or university, is a Hispanic Serving Institution, with a Hispanic student population of 44 percent, and is one of the top 10 HSIs nationally in graduating Hispanic students. The Valley’s only comprehensive Christian university granting master’s degrees, the university is accredited by the Western Association of Schools and Colleges and ranked in the top tier among western universities—master’s category by U.S. News & World Report. FPU is affiliated with the Mennonite Brethren Church, and all employees express a personal Christian commitment and support the Christian mission of the university.
